Etiquette Guidelines:

While cultural norms vary, there are general etiquette guidelines to consider when choosing an outfit for a bridal shower.

  • Avoid White: White is traditionally reserved for the bride, so it is best to steer clear of wearing white outfits to her shower.
  • Be Respectful of the Bride’s Preferences: If the bride has expressed any specific color preferences, it is considerate to adhere to her wishes.
  • Consider the Formality of the Event: The dress code for a bridal shower can range from casual to semi-formal. Choose an outfit that aligns with the level of formality.

Light Blue as a Color Option:

Light blue presents a delicate and ethereal color option for bridal showers. It conveys a sense of serenity, tranquility, and whimsy. It is generally considered an acceptable color to wear as long as it does not overshadow the bride’s attire or appear too similar to her wedding gown.

How to Wear Light Blue Appropriately:

  • Balance and Contrast: Pair light blue with neutral colors such as white, cream, or gray to create a harmonious ensemble.
  • Choose Flattering Shades: Select shades of light blue that complement your skin tone and enhance your features.
  • Accessorize Wisely: Add subtle accessories, such as jewelry or a scarf, to elevate your outfit without overpowering the look.
  • Consider the Length and Style: Dresses and skirts in light blue can be flattering if they are appropriate in length and style for the occasion.

Exceptions to the Rule:

While light blue is generally acceptable, there may be exceptions to consider.

  • Avoid Patterns and Prints: Large or bold patterns may draw attention away from the bride.
  • Be Aware of Cultural Differences: Certain cultures may have specific color traditions that should be respected.
  • Consider the Bride’s Personality: If the bride is known for her bold and unconventional style, a more vibrant shade of blue may be appropriate.
